AI语音SDK在智能车载系统中的应用开发指南

在数字化、智能化的今天,智能车载系统已成为汽车产业的重要发展方向。而AI语音SDK在智能车载系统中的应用,更是为人们带来了全新的驾驶体验。本文将为您讲述AI语音SDK在智能车载系统中的应用开发指南,让您深入了解这一技术。

一、AI语音SDK简介

AI语音SDK(人工智能语音软件开发包)是一种将人工智能语音技术应用于各类场景的软件开发工具包。它包括语音识别、语音合成、语义理解、语音交互等功能,可以帮助开发者快速实现智能语音交互系统。

二、AI语音SDK在智能车载系统中的应用

1.语音识别

在智能车载系统中,语音识别是基础功能之一。通过AI语音SDK,汽车可以实时识别驾驶员的语音指令,如调节空调、播放音乐、导航等。以下是语音识别在智能车载系统中的应用场景:

(1)调节空调:驾驶员只需说出“温度设置为26℃”,汽车就会自动调节空调温度。

(2)播放音乐:驾驶员可通过语音指令切换歌曲、调节音量,实现更便捷的娱乐体验。

(3)导航:驾驶员只需说出目的地,汽车即可自动规划路线,实现语音导航。

2.语音合成

语音合成是指将文字转换为自然、流畅的语音。在智能车载系统中,语音合成功能可以实现以下应用:

(1)语音播报:汽车会实时播报路况、导航信息等,方便驾驶员随时了解车况。

(2)语音提醒:如疲劳驾驶提醒、限速提醒等,保障行车安全。

3.语义理解

语义理解是指理解驾驶员的语音指令,并将其转换为具体的操作。AI语音SDK在智能车载系统中的应用包括:

(1)语音控制车辆:驾驶员可通过语音指令控制车辆,如加速、刹车、转向等。

(2)语音控制车载娱乐系统:如调整座椅、调节车载音响等。

4.语音交互

语音交互是指汽车与驾驶员之间的语音互动。在智能车载系统中,语音交互功能可以实现以下应用:

(1)智能客服:驾驶员可通过语音询问车辆相关问题,如维修保养、使用指南等。

(2)语音游戏:在行车过程中,驾驶员可通过语音指令与车载娱乐系统互动,放松心情。

三、AI语音SDK在智能车载系统中的应用开发指南

1.选择合适的AI语音SDK

在选择AI语音SDK时,应考虑以下因素:

(1)技术成熟度:选择技术成熟、口碑良好的SDK,以确保系统的稳定性。

(2)功能丰富度:根据实际需求,选择功能丰富的SDK,满足不同场景的应用。

(3)开发成本:综合考虑开发成本,选择性价比高的SDK。

2.搭建开发环境

在搭建开发环境时,需要以下工具和软件:

(1)集成开发环境(IDE):如Android Studio、Xcode等。

(2)编程语言:如Java、C++、Python等。

(3)AI语音SDK:选择合适的SDK后,下载并安装至开发环境中。

3.集成SDK

在开发过程中,将AI语音SDK集成到智能车载系统中,需要进行以下操作:

(1)导入SDK:将SDK添加到项目中,配置相应的API。

(2)初始化:在应用程序启动时,初始化AI语音SDK。

(3)识别、合成、理解:在驾驶员发出语音指令时,依次进行语音识别、合成、理解等操作。

(4)交互:根据语义理解的结果,执行相应的操作。

4.调试与优化

在开发过程中,需要不断调试和优化系统,以提高用户体验。以下是一些建议:

(1)优化识别准确率:针对实际应用场景,不断调整SDK的识别模型,提高准确率。

(2)优化响应速度:优化算法,缩短响应时间,提高系统流畅度。

(3)优化语音交互体验:根据用户反馈,不断优化语音交互流程,提高用户满意度。

四、总结

AI语音SDK在智能车载系统中的应用,为驾驶员带来了全新的驾驶体验。通过本文的介绍,相信您对AI语音SDK在智能车载系统中的应用开发有了更深入的了解。在未来的发展中,AI语音技术将为智能车载系统带来更多创新功能,为人们的生活带来更多便捷。

猜你喜欢:AI语音SDK